Kitty Quest is Phil Corbett's colourful graphic novel franchise about two cats, Woolfrik and Perigold, who set out to become monster hunters despite not being entirely prepared for the job. The series has a bright video-gamey quest feel: monsters, tentacles, ghosts, portals, treasure, villainy, sibling trouble and plenty of visual comedy. It is ideal for children who like fantasy adventure but still need the reading experience to be light, funny and panel-driven rather than dense or frightening.
